Since Aldi is a customer-based organization, a great deal of social interaction is required for most positions. Discuss your ability to work with others, engage customers, and build relationships with people. If you've previously worked in retail or customer service, talk about what you like and what excites you to come to work every day. Be sure to describe qualities you possess that would help you succeed in this role (IE, energetic, engaging, friendly, personable, outgoing, upbeat, etc.).
